System Engineer

Hybrid – Hampton, VA

Role:

WTI is building a team of strong data-focused engineers to lead the USAF effort to implement unclassified, secret and top secret networks. This team will be on the front lines of the USAF’s effort to modernize current data programs with the task of implementing data and system interoperability processes, identifying gaps in the current architecture and providing recommendations for solutioning to address gaps.

Role Responsibilities:

The System Engineer for this effort will be responsible for defining the behavior, structure and view of the system(s) through a conceptual model and link to associated architecture(s).   They will assess the system’s function and ability to support operational and/or strategic mission goals. They will analyze the systems scaling and/or functionality strengths and weaknesses against time-bounded mission/business operational (0-24 months) and strategic (24+ months) desired outcomes.   The System Engineer will analyze the current system’s functionalities/services against new/emerging competing solutions and advise on developing enterprise-level design guidance, standards and policies.  They must be able to translate complex subjects into actionable recommendations for teams and stakeholders and produce reports, graphics, give presentations, perform SME representation in various forums, conduct customer outreach and data architecture related education.   They will work as a team member addressing complex architectures and/or strategy-to-architecture efforts.
